WebReckless driving is a misdemeanor crime punishable by $250 to $1,000 in fines, 8 DMV demerit points, and a possible 6-month jail sentence. But if death or substantial bodily harm results, reckless driving becomes a category B felony with penalties of 1 to 6 years in prison and $2,000 to $5,000 in fines. NRS 484B.653 states: 1. When analyzing a standard driver profile, we discovered an increase in their current car insurance premium of 28 cents per dollar for failing to observe a sign or signal. Speeding came in slightly higher, at 31 cents per dollar. A reckless driving violation added 77 cents, on average. So, if your annual premium typically costs ... WebMar 29, 2024 · Speeding ticket: 26%; At-fault accident: 49%; DUI: 105%; Reckless driving: 91%; However, traffic violations don’t affect insurance forever. Insurers usually look at the past 3-5 years of a customer’s driving record, though it varies by state and company. WebTherefore, when you wonder if paying the reckless driving lawyer cost is worth it to you, think about the effect a reckless driving conviction will have on your insurance rates. If the average insurance rate is just over $1,300 per year, a 40% surcharge or premium increase that lasts for three years will add another $400 to your bill.

WebMotorists convicted of a first reckless driving offense face five to 90 days in jail and/or $100 to $500 in fines. Repeat offenses. For a second or subsequent reckless driving conviction, the motorist is looking at ten days to six months in jail and/or $150 to $1,000 in fines.
